Page MenuHomePhabricator

Delete unused cargo.lock files
ClosedPublic

Authored by bartek on May 22 2024, 2:42 AM.
Tags
None
Referenced Files
Unknown Object (File)
Mon, Dec 16, 1:26 PM
Unknown Object (File)
Mon, Dec 16, 1:26 PM
Unknown Object (File)
Mon, Dec 16, 1:26 PM
Unknown Object (File)
Mon, Dec 16, 1:26 PM
Unknown Object (File)
Wed, Dec 11, 4:59 PM
Unknown Object (File)
Fri, Dec 6, 1:18 AM
Unknown Object (File)
Thu, Dec 5, 8:27 PM
Unknown Object (File)
Fri, Nov 29, 2:15 PM
Subscribers

Details

Summary

Similarly to yarn workspaces, for cargo crates that are members of a workspace, there's a single Cargo.lock in repo root.
The package-specific lockfiles can now be removed.

Removed 15 lockfiles, leaving only 5: one for workspace lock, remaining four for non-workspace crates

Depends on D12140

Test Plan

cargo build for all packages in workspace

cargo build --workspace

Diff Detail

Repository
rCOMM Comm
Lint
Lint Not Applicable
Unit
Tests Not Applicable